Navigating the spam minefield
So, how do you sift through the junk to find legit job opportunities? Start by setting up email filters to weed out suspicious messages. Keep an eye out for red flags like poor grammar, sketchy email addresses, and unrealistic job offers.
Remember, not all that glitters is gold. If a job offer seems too good to be true, it probably is. Trustworthy companies won't ask you to pay upfront fees or share sensitive information right off the bat.
Finding the silver lining
Believe it or not, not all recruiter emails are spammy nightmares. Some legitimate recruiters use email campaigns to reach potential candidates. So, how do you tell the good from the bad? Look for personalized messages that mention specific skills or experiences from your resume.
If in doubt, do a quick Google search on the company and recruiter to verify their legitimacy. It's better to be safe than sorry, right?
